This it not a problem at all.
1: There's a torrent client built into the NAS or downloadable from package center (the "app store of Synology").
2A: For Chromium browsers, get the addon Synology Download Station and configure it to connect to the NAS.
2B: For phones download DS get for iPhone OR DS get for Android
Note that you need to forward some ports in order for your NAS to work with the addons outside of your home network.
